On the morning of September 6th, the International School (IS) orientation for 2022 freshmen was held in the IS lecture hall. The invited guests, Admission Division Chief Xiaoyuan Liu, Scientific Division Chief Youhong Li, Student Division Chief Cheng Luo, all faculty and staff members attended this event which was hosted by Ms. Xiaoyu Lai in English.

The Dean of IS, PhD and post-doctorate of UCC-Ireland holder and the provincial distinguished professor Shuze Tang, gave a seminar “3W for IS

 

2

Freshmen” in English. He inspired students to think and answer why they choose IS, what they want and what they should do in college years, and how they achieve their goals. He encouraged students to chase their dreams, love their choices, and do best by introducing his international experiences in studying and working. Prof. Tang emphasized the value of time as well as the internationalization when students wanted to make academic achievement***oth in majors and English levels. The faculty of IS would be extended to help students especially the team of foreign teachers. He also described his ideal IS He also described his ideal IS as an English-immersion environment with high-leveled talents gathering. He believed that the IS could become a unique international educational platform brand of China non-governmental universities.

Admission Division Chief Xiaoyuan Liu felt thrilled to participate such a full-English orientation and spoke highly of it. She felt the new start of IS and wished freshmen could take advantages of such great platform to develop their strengths and talents.

Scientific Research Division Chief Youhong Li felt honored to be invited and encouraged students to participate in scientific research and competitions actively and confidently. Considering the achievements and honors in the past years, he believed our IS students have great potentials to make progress.
